What is a basic speed limit?

Explanation:
Driving at a speed that is safe for current roadway conditions is the key idea. The basic speed limit means you must adjust your speed based on factors like weather, visibility, road surface, curves, and traffic so you can react to hazards. The posted speed limit is the maximum allowed under ideal conditions, but the safe speed can be lower if conditions demand it.
